> > In the current mdev_reg_read() implementation, it consistently returns
> > that the Media Status is Ready (01b). This was fine until commit
> > 25a52959f99d ("hw/cxl: Add support for device sanitation") because the
> > media was presumed to be ready.
> >
> > However, as per the CXL 3.0 spec "8.2.9.8.5.1 Sanitize (Opcode 4400h)",
> > during sanitation, the Media State should be set to Disabled (11b). The
> > mentioned commit correctly sets it to Disabled, but mdev_reg_read()
> > still returns Media Status as Ready.
> >
> > To address this, update mdev_reg_read() to read register values instead
> > of returning dummy values.
> >
> > Fixes: commit 25a52959f99d ("hw/cxl: Add support for device sanitation")
> > Reviewed-by: Davidlohr Bueso <dave@stgolabs.net>
> > Signed-off-by: Hyeonggon Yoo <42.hyeyoo@gmail.com>
>
> I've applied this one to my tree. (I'll push that out in a day or two after
> tidying up some other outstanding stuff).
>
> Sometime in next week or so I'll send out a set bundling together various
> fixes and cleanup with the intent for getting it applied.
I've changed how this works because what this is doing as presented is
overwriting the mailbox capability register. mbox_reg_state64 is as the
name should have made obvious to reviewers such as me, the mailbox registers!
Anyhow, I'll put an alternative fix in place.
